Inclusive design is increasingly gaining attention, as some people find using products difficult after becomingphysically impaired, despite daily use. However, making inclusive products is a challenge for designers or companies,as a lack of knowledge and tools stems their low involvement in it. Developing inclusive design tools is thusneeded. This study developed criteria to assess upper extremity capabilities corresponding to specific daily activities. A questionnaire survey was conducted among 58 physiatrists and orthopedists. Non-parametric statistics wereemployed and medians were adopted as representative scores in the assessment criteria based on normality andreliability test results, non-normal data, and strong reliability of respondents in ranking. Consequently, an assessmenttool was developed with 14 criteria (divided into range of motion and strength) and capability scores between 0 and100, which discerned the moderately impaired from the severely disabled and fully capable. Since the doctorsagreed to adopt the criteria but assign numeric values, especially for mild impairments, their capability assessmentperception was likely influenced by dichotomy. To compensate for these deficits, qualitative or ergonomic approachesare considered simultaneously.
